A squishy or soft feeling on your car's dashboard is typically a sign that the adhesive bonding the dashboard layers together has started to liquify or break down. This phenomenon is primarily caused by prolonged exposure to environmental factors such as sunlight, heat, and high humidity.
The Science Behind a Squishy Dashboard
Your car's dashboard is often constructed from multiple layers, including a foam base, an adhesive layer, and an outer fabric or vinyl finish. When subjected to intense heat and direct sunlight, particularly over extended periods, a chemical reaction occurs within these materials:
1. Adhesive Liquefaction and Migration
- Heat and UV Exposure: The primary culprits are the high temperatures inside a parked car and the ultraviolet (UV) rays from the sun. These conditions weaken the chemical bonds within the adhesive, causing it to become less viscous and more liquid-like.
- Migration: Once liquified, the adhesive begins to migrate. It can seep downwards into the underlying foam layer, causing it to feel soft and less firm. Alternatively, it can migrate upwards, pushing through the dashboard's outer fabric or vinyl.
2. Softening of Outer Fabric
- Expansion: As the dashboard heats up, the outer fabric or vinyl covering naturally softens and expands. This expansion creates minute pathways, effectively acting as a "path of least resistance" for the liquified adhesive to escape and spread across the surface.
- Resultant Feel: The combination of the softened outer material and the migrated adhesive creates the distinct "squishy" or "sticky" texture you feel. In severe cases, it can even appear as a visible sheen or residue.
Factors Contributing to Dashboard Degradation
While heat and UV rays are the main drivers, several other factors can accelerate dashboard deterioration:
- Climate: Vehicles in hot, sunny climates (e.g., Florida, Arizona, California) are particularly susceptible.
- Parking Habits: Regularly parking outdoors in direct sunlight without protection significantly increases exposure.
- Ventilation: Poor interior ventilation can trap heat, exacerbating the problem.
- Material Quality: The quality of the adhesive and dashboard materials used by the manufacturer can also play a role. Some older models or specific material compositions may be more prone to this issue.
Factor | Impact on Dashboard |
---|---|
Sunlight (UV) | Breaks down chemical bonds in materials |
Heat | Liquefies adhesives, softens plastics/vinyls |
Humidity | Can accelerate material degradation |
Poor Ventilation | Traps heat, intensifies interior temperature |
Preventing Dashboard Damage
Addressing the problem before it gets worse is crucial. Here are some preventative measures and solutions:
- Sun Shades: Use a reflective sun shade on your windshield whenever parked outdoors. This is one of the most effective ways to block UV rays and reduce interior temperatures.
- Dashboard Covers: A dashboard cover, often made of carpet, suede, or velour, provides a physical barrier against direct sunlight and can absorb heat.
- Window Tinting: High-quality automotive window tinting (especially on the windshield, if legal in your area, or side windows) can block a significant percentage of UV and infrared rays, keeping the interior cooler. - Regular Cleaning and Conditioning: Use automotive-specific dashboard protectants that contain UV inhibitors. These products can help maintain the flexibility of the material and offer a layer of UV protection. Avoid harsh cleaners that could strip away protective layers or degrade materials. - Parking Strategy: Whenever possible, park in shaded areas or garages to minimize direct sun exposure.
- Ventilation: Slightly cracking your windows (if safe and practical) can help vent hot air, reducing the greenhouse effect inside your car.
While a squishy dashboard might seem minor, it's a sign of material degradation that can worsen over time, potentially leading to cracking or peeling. Proactive protection is key to preserving your car's interior.
